 Vendors and Volunteers needed for Homeless Veteran Event
GRAND RAPIDS, Mich. - Kent County Veterans Services (KCVS) is looking for vendors and volunteers for our fourth annual Homeless Veteran Stand Down event in partnership with the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s.
This year's event is planned for Sept. 11, 2025 from 10 am to 2 pm just east of our building at 1222 Bradford St NE, Grand Rapids, MI 49503. Last year, we served about 100 Veterans and hope to serve more this year.
The event is open to all Veterans to receive food, clothing, and health screenings. There will be vendors on-site providing Veterans with information about filing benefit claims, health care, housing solutions, employment, substance use treatment, mental health counseling and other essential services.
